What is ArcGIS Enterprise Sites?

  • A new capability of ArcGIS Enterprise that allows customers to create tailored web page

experiences for their end users, that are independent of one another.

  • No additional licensing
  • Requires the Enterprise portal
  • Available to all ArcGIS Enterprise customers when they move to 10.6.1
  • Rather than navigating to a Group page to find content, members can go directly to the custom

web page.

  • Security and access for the site and its content is enforced by the portal

Why?

  • Problems solved:
  • Makes Web GIS more approachable and easier to navigate for non-GIS users.
  • Allows customers to tailor the Web GIS experience to meet their needs.
  • Makes it easier for customers to apply their own branding.
  • The experience (look and feel) is consistent with modern web design.
  • Allows users to see how content is related.
  • Why we built it:
  • Customers have requested this functionality for years.

Key Concepts

  • Site
  • A custom webpage powered by the Enterprise portal.
  • Creates a Site Application item in the portal.
  • Page
  • A page is a subset of a Site (can also be thought of as a mini-site).
  • Pages require a parent Site and cannot stand alone.
  • Creates a Site Page item in the portal.
  • Team
  • People that can access Site Manager and can create, edit, or delete sites and pages.

“Why does Sites look so much like Open Data and the Hub?”

  • Sites, Open Data, and Hub stem from the same source code
  • Sites, Open Data, and Hub are not the same

Currently, Open Data requires the items used in Sites and Pages be shared with everyone. Works with any data in the Enterprise portal
